About Boston Graduate School of Psychoanalysis Inc
In Brookline's walkable neighborhoods, the Boston Graduate School of Psychoanalysis is known for depth oriented training that prizes careful listening and rigorous case thinking. It's an intimate setup: small seminar rooms and a focused library keep study personal. Students lean on advising, writing support, and wellness resources while working closely with attentive faculty.
Student life revolves around colloquia, reading groups, and film or case discussions that link theory to lived experience. Boston's hospitals, clinics, and schools are within reach, opening doors to supervised practice and professional connections. And Brookline's cafes, parks, and museums add balance. The culture is curious, close knit, and candid, with a habit of taking time with a story before asking the next honest question.

Academic Programs & Fields of Study
Boston Graduate School of Psychoanalysis Inc (BGSP) offers 2 degree programs across 1 major academic fields, graduating approximately 19 students annually. The most popular fields by graduate volume are Health (2 programs, 19 graduates). Explore program details, award levels, and graduate demographics below.
